The TriDrone™ USV is a super-compact, portable platform for conducting hydrographic surveys in confined & remote bodies of water. With remotely controlled capabilities, a durable assembly, and a hull-integrated single beam echosounder, this USV brings automation and efficiency to any work site. The USV gains stability from its triple pontoon design and folds into thirds for one-person transport. Its manoeuvrable servo thruster steers the USV into previously unreachable zones with heightened precision and repeatability. Safely conduct hydrographic surveys from the shore and increase productivity in the field with the TriDrone™.
Applications: Inspection / survey of steeply-banked rivers & lakes, mines, sewage treatment plants, contaminated waters.
